The list of Recognised Overseas Pensions Schemes (ROPS) notifications has been updated.

The list is of schemes that have told HMRC they meet the conditions to be a ROPS and have asked to be included on the list.

There have been nine scheme names added to the list, and two removed. No amendments have been cited in this update.

A very welcome change is that HMRC now list the updates, as follows.

An updated list of ROPS notifications is published on the first and 15th day of each month. If this date falls on a weekend or UK public holiday the list will be published on the next working day. Sometimes the list is updated at short notice to temporarily remove schemes while reviews are carried out, for example, where fraudulent activity is suspected.

The requirements to be a ROPS changed from 6 April 2017 - find out about the changes for ROPS requirements.
